The gist:
64 pages
Full color laser-printed cover based on an original watercolor artwork by Elf
Black and white photocopied guts
Bound with twine
1/4-sized
22 perfect days
Typeset in Adobe Caslon Pro
The zine will be put on my Etsy shop when it is completed. Price should be USD1.50-2 factoring in printing costs, Etsy and Paypal fees. NOT FOR PROFIT. Shipping would be another USD2. Of course, all contributors will receive a copy free-of-charge. :-)

The cover art is still in the making and I will post it up when it is done. As I’m looking for a particular aesthetic it may take some time to finalize this one. For the inside pages I’m thinking of using serif fonts and will look for an appropriate one. I will be planning the layout after this. Today I let myself do anything I want.
Paper-wise I will have to scout at the paper shop. I’m thinking of matte, slightly textured paper for the cover. I’d like to use 100% recycled paper for the insides but it is alarmingly difficult trying to find any brand that is sold to consumers here in Singapore. The only way I can think of is to borrow from my workplace and pay for it but that would make the entire financing a bit of a problem. (I did ask before).
